In exceptionally general terms, there are three basic techniques used. You want to be able to switch techniques instantly as the action of the match unfolds.
The Blockade
This consists of building a 6-deep wall of checkers, or at least as deep as you are able to achieve, to lock in your opponent’s checkers that are on your 1-point. This is deemed to be the most adequate strategy at the begining of the match. You can create the wall anywhere within your eleven-point and your 2-point and then shift it into your home board as the match progresses.
The Blitz
This is comprised of locking your home board as quickly as possible while keeping your opposer on the bar. i.e., if your competitor tosses an early two and moves one checker from your one-point to your three-point and you then toss a 5-5, you will be able to play 6/1 6/1 8/3 8/3. Your opposer is then in serious calamity considering that they have 2 checkers on the bar and you have locked half your inside board!
The Backgame
This strategy is where you have 2 or higher checkers in your competitor’s home board. (An anchor spot is a position occupied by at least two of your checkers.) It needs to be used when you are significantly behind as this plan greatly improves your chances. The strongest areas for anchors are near your opponent’s lower points and either on adjoining points or with one point separating them. Timing is critical for an effectual backgame: besides, there is no reason having two nice anchor spots and a solid wall in your own inner board if you are then required to break apart this right away, while your challenger is getting their pieces home, owing to the fact that you don’t have other spare pieces to move! In this situation, it’s more favorable to have pieces on the bar so that you can maintain your position up till your opponent gives you a chance to hit, so it may be a great idea to attempt and get your opponent to hit them in this situation!

The aim of a Backgammon game is to move your checkers around the game board and bear those pieces from the game board faster than your challenger who works harder to attempt the same buthowever they move in the opposite direction. Winning a round in Backgammon needsrequires both strategy and fortune. How far you will be able to move your chips is up to the numbers from rolling a pair of dice, and the way you shift your pieces are decided on by your overall gambling tactics. Enthusiasts use different plans in the different parts of a match based on your positions and opponent’s.
The Running Game Strategy
The goal of the Running Game strategy is to entice all your chips into your inside board and bear them off as fast as you could. This tactic focuses on the pace of advancing your pieces with no time spent to hit or barricade your opponent’s chips. The ideal time to use this tactic is when you think you can move your own chips quicker than your opposing player does: when 1) you have a fewer checkers on the board; 2) all your checkers have past your competitor’s pieces; or 3) your opposing player doesn’t use the hitting or blocking technique.
The Blocking Game Strategy
The main goal of the blocking technique, by the name, is to block the competitor’s chips, temporarily, while not fretting about shifting your checkers quickly. Once you’ve established the blockade for the opponent’s movement with a couple of checkers, you can move your other chips quickly from the board. You will need to also have an apparent strategy when to back off and shift the checkers that you employed for blocking. The game becomes intriguing when your competitor uses the same blocking strategy.

As we dicussed in the last article, Backgammon is a casino game of talent and good luck. The goal is to move your pieces carefully around the board to your inner board and at the same time your opposing player shifts their pieces toward their home board in the opposing direction. With competing player chips heading in opposite directions there is going to be conflict and the requirement for specific strategies at specific times. Here are the 2 final Backgammon techniques to finish off your game.
The Priming Game Tactic
If the purpose of the blocking strategy is to slow down the opponent to move their chips, the Priming Game plan is to absolutely barricade any activity of the opposing player by constructing a prime – ideally 6 points in a row. The competitor’s chips will either get bumped, or result a damaged position if he at all attempts to leave the wall. The trap of the prime can be built anyplace between point 2 and point eleven in your half of the board. As soon as you’ve successfully built the prime to prevent the movement of the opponent, your opponent doesn’t even get a chance to toss the dice, and you move your pieces and toss the dice yet again. You’ll be a winner for sure.
The Back Game Plan
The objectives of the Back Game technique and the Blocking Game technique are very similar – to hurt your opponent’s positions hoping to boost your odds of winning, however the Back Game plan uses seperate techniques to do that. The Back Game tactic is generally utilized when you are far behind your competitor. To compete in Backgammon with this technique, you have to control two or more points in table, and to hit a blot late in the game. This technique is more complex than others to employ in Backgammon seeing as it needs careful movement of your pieces and how the checkers are moved is partly the result of the dice roll.

Backgammon is the original game in recorded history. Also known as the "wee war," backgammon started in Mesopotamia (now called Iraq) almost 5000 years ago. For all that, Egyptians referred to backgammon as "Senat," which is a close style of the current game enjoyed right now. Centuries ago, just citizens in influence, the prevailing figures of royalty like Egyptian kings, were able to enjoy. The game began to expand worldwide in time. Many different Backgammon variants have been created in several states and cultures, but the main rules of those variations resemble that of the antiquated form . For instance, The Greeks took hold of the game and coined the title "bac gamen." From there, the English adopted backgammon in the 17th century and have stuck with it ever since. Backgammon and competing ancient games weren’t ever acknowledged by a number of faiths. The clergy believe that the game was the tool of the Devil. This led churches to boycott and burn the game. The banishment and burning did not stop individuals taking part in games and enjoying themselves.
Technology affords an additional platform for Backgammon. When assorted electronic machines are available everywhere, computer scientists in Artificial Intelligence (AI) have been using Backgammon for assessing, creating and measuring AI theories and formulas as a consequence of the ease of game policies and complexity of strategies.
